Block

#22,344,176
Block Number
22,344,176 @ 07/31/2025, 14:13:00
Status
Finalized
ID
0x0154f1f00ca3aabbbea25af4b7b57c669e4c2d984631a890ee0c41134c36a034
Transactions
Gas Used
4810146/39960938 (12.04% Used)
Base Fee
10,000 Gwei
Total Score
2,182,135,111 (+101)
Rewards
0.97 VTHO